Smart Glass Living Room Lakewood — Project Overview
In 2024, we completed a smart glass living room Lakewood installation for a private homeowner whose front-facing glass panels flooded the space with daylight but left it exposed to the street after dark. We applied PDLC switchable smart glass film to the existing panels, so a single remote now shifts the glass from clear to frosted on demand. No panels were replaced and no construction was required — the upgrade went onto the glass already in place.
The Problem
The living room sat behind large glass panels at the front of the home. During the day they were an asset, but after dark they turned into open windows onto the street. Conventional blinds or drapes would have solved the privacy issue, but they’d have hidden the clean glass lines the owner wanted to keep.
- Privacy after dark without giving up daytime light and openness
- Zero structural change — work onto the existing glass, not a glass replacement
- A control simple enough to use from the couch, every day
The Solution
We integrated PDLC switchable smart glass film onto the existing front panels — the same privacy-on-demand approach behind our smart film installations throughout Los Angeles. The film keeps the glass frosted when power is off and turns it clear at the touch of a button. Our local crew prepped the panels, applied the film, wired the low-voltage transformer, and tested switching across the full run in a single visit, with minimal disruption to the home.

The Outcome
The homeowner keeps the panels clear through the day for natural light, then switches them to frosted at night for full privacy from the street — no blinds, no hardware on the glass. They described living with it as effortless, whether hosting guests or relaxing with family.
